How they compare
Austria currently reports 1.01 GPIA against 1.01 GPIA in Bulgaria, a difference of 0 GPIA.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 16 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Austria ahead.
Austria ranks 51st and Bulgaria ranks 54th of 95 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Austria averaged higher in 2 and Bulgaria in 1.
